Python常用函数三有哪些?这7个函数使用频率最高,总算搞明白了1.1 例如:print(hex(2))案例
1.2 输出函数:print(hex(2))
1.3 输出结果:0x2
1.4 解析说明:返回16进制的数 。
2.1 例如:print(chr(10))案例
2.2 输出函数:print(chr(10))
2.3 输出结果:0o12
2.4 解析说明:返回当前整数对应的ASCll码
3.1 例如:print(ord("b"))案例
3.2 输出函数:print(ord("b"))
3.3 输出结果:98
3.4 解析说明:返回当前ASCll码的10进制数
4.1 例如:print(chr(97))
4.2 输出函数:print(chr(97))
4.3 输出结果:b
4.4 解析说明:返回当前ASCll码的10进制数 。
案例一:给你一个字符串,s = 'hello kitty'
1.1 输出函数:print(s.capitalize())
1.2 输出结果:0x2
1.3 解析说明:返回16进制的数 。
2.1输出函数:print(s.replace('kitty','kuang'))
2.2 输出结果:hello kuang
2.3 解析说明:替换功能,将kitty换成kuang 。
2.4 输出函数:print(s.replace('4','KK'))
2.5 输出结果:12KK12KK
2.6 解析说明:所有的4都替换成KK
2.7 输出函数:print(s.replace('4','KK'))
2.8 输出结果:12KK12KK124
2.9 解析说明:将前两个的4替换成go
案例一:给你一个字符串,ip = '192.168.1.1'
3.1 输出函数:print(ip.split(','))
3.2 输出结果:['192.168.1.1']
3.3 解析说明:将字符串分割成列表
案例一:给你一个字符串,ip = '192.168.1.1'
3.3 输出函数:print(ip.split(',',2))
3.4 输出结果:['192.168.1.1']
3.5 解析说明:从第二个开始分割成列表
python中函数定义1、函数定义
①使用def关键字定义函数
②
def 函数名(参数1.参数2.参数3...):
"""文档字符串 , docstring , 用来说明函数的作用"""
#函数体
return 表达式
注释的作用:说明函数是做什么的,函数有什么功能 。
③遇到冒号要缩进,冒号后面所有的缩进的代码块构成了函数体,描述了函数是做什么的,即函数的功能是什么 。Python函数的本质与数学中的函数的本质是一致的 。
2、函数调用
①函数必须先定义,才能调用,否则会报错 。
②无参数时函数的调用:函数名(),有参数时函数的调用:函数名(参数1.参数2.……)
③不要在定义函数的时候在函数体里面调用本身,否则会出不来,陷入循环调用 。
④函数需要调用函数体才会被执行 , 单纯的只是定义函数是不会被执行的 。
⑤Debug工具中Step into进入到调用的函数里,Step Into My Code进入到调用的模块里函数 。
Python函数及变量的定义和使用def函数名():
函数体
return返回值
def 函数名(非可选参数python函数使用手册,可选参数):
函数体
return 返回值
def 函数名(参数python函数使用手册,*b):
函数体
return 返回值
函数名 = lambda 参数 : 表达式
例1python函数使用手册:f = lambda x , y:xy
调用:f(68)输出:14
例2: f = lambda : "没有参数的lambda函数python函数使用手册!"
调用: print(f())输出: 没有参数的lambda函数!
Python基础入门-函数的定义与使用通过关键字def来创建函数,def的作用是实现python中函数的创建
函数定义过程:
函数名 ()小括号执行函数
函数体内对全局变量只能读取,不能修改
局部变量,无法在函数体外使用
python 使用 lambda 来创建匿名函数 。
所谓匿名,意即不再使用 def 语句这样标准的形式定义一个函数 。
python常用函数1、complex()
返回一个形如 a bj 的复数 , 传入参数分为三种情况:
参数为空时 , 返回0j;参数为字符串时,将字符串表达式解释为复数形式并返回;参数为两个整数(a,b)时,返回 a bj;参数只有一个整数 a 时,虚部 b 默认为0,函数返回 a 0j 。
2、dir()
不提供参数时,返回当前本地范围内的名称列表;提供一个参数时,返回该对象包含的全部属性 。
3、divmod(a,b)
a -- 代表被除数,整数或浮点数;b -- 代表除数 , 整数或浮点数;根据 除法运算 计算 a,b 之间的商和余数,函数返回一个元组(p,q),p 代表商 a//b ,q 代表余数 a%b 。
4、enumerate(iterable,start=0)
iterable -- 一个可迭代对象,列表、元组序列等;start -- 计数索引值,默认初始为0‘该函数返回枚举对象是个迭代器,利用 next() 方法依次返回元素值,每个元素以元组形式存在,包含一个计数元素(起始为 start )和 iterable 中对应的元素值 。
《Python学习手册(第4版)》pdf下载在线阅读全文 , 求百度网盘云资源《Python学习手册(第4版)》([美] Mark Lutz)电子书网盘下载免费在线阅读
资源链接:
链接:
提取码: 6fvx
书名:Python学习手册(第4版)
作者:[美] Mark Lutz
译者:李军
豆瓣评分:7.9
出版社:机械工业出版社
出版年份:2011-4
页数:889
内容简介:
Google和YouTube由于Pythonpython函数使用手册的高可适应性、易于维护以及适合于快速开发而采用它 。如果python函数使用手册你想要编写高质量、高效的并且易于与其他语言和工具集成的代码,《Python学习手册:第4 版》将帮助你使用Python快速实现这一点,不管你是编程新手还是Python初学者 。本书是易于掌握和自学的教程,根据作者Python专家Mark Lutz的著名培训课程编写而成 。
《Python学习手册:第4版》每一章都包含关于Python语言的关键内容的独立的一课,并且包含了一个独特的“练习题”部分,其中带有实际的练习和测试,以便你可以练习新的技能并随着学习而测试自己的理解 。你会发现众多带有注释的示例以及图表,它们将帮助你开始学习Python 3.0 。
《Python学习手册:第4版》包括以下内容:
学习Python的主要内建对象类型:数字、列表和字典 。
使用Python语句创建和处理对象,并且学习Python的通用语法模型 。
使用函数构造和重用代码,函数是Python的基本过程工具 。
学习Python模块:封装语句、函数以及其他工具,从而可以组织成较大的组件 。
Python的面向对象编程工具,用于组织程序代码 。
学习异常处理模型 , 以及用于编写较大程序的开发工具 。
了解包括装饰器、描述器、元类和Unicode处理等高级Python工具 。
作者简介:
作为全球Python培训界的领军人物,《Python学习手册:第4版》作者Mark Lutz是Python最畅销书籍的作者,也是Python社区的先驱 。
Mark 是O'Reilly出版的《Programming Python》和《Python Pocket Reference》的作者,这两本书于2009年都已经出版了第3版 。Mark自1992年开始接触Python , 1995年开始撰写有关Python的书籍,从1997年开始教授Python课程 。截止到2009年,他已经开办了225个Python短期培训课程 , 教授了大约3500名学习者,销售了大约25万册有关Python的书籍 。许多书被翻译成十多种语言 。
此外,Mark拥有威斯康星大学计算机科学学士和硕士学位,在过去的25年中 , 他主要从事编译器、编程工具、脚本程序以及各种客户端/服务器系统方面的工作 。你也可以通过访问与他取得联系 。
【python函数使用手册的简单介绍】python函数使用手册的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于、python函数使用手册的信息别忘了在本站进行查找喔 。
推荐阅读
- sap工单删除标记批量,sap物料删除标记
- flutter企业项目,flutter web项目
- 搞笑飞行椅游戏,空中飞椅模型
- vbnet与vb6 VBNET下载
- c语言的清屏函数清理哪个屏,c语言清屏函数system怎么用
- 用什么可以剪辑片头视频,什么剪辑软件可以加片头
- 小程序定制app价格,小程序定制公司排行十名
- php数据库怎样记录序号 php数据库查询语句
- mysql5.7数据类型,mysql数据类型详解